Mike,
It's not illegal to have one painted in the scheme. The problem is the wording "to color or cause to be colored". For it to apply, an officer would have to witness the car being painted. Sounds ridiculous, but there have been several rulings on cases in the state that back up that interpretation. It's very similiar to the "attaching tag not assigned" misdemeanor argument from a few years back. If you didn't see the person swapping plates, you could no longer charge it.
